Why Cross-Promotion Strategies Are Crucial for Your Business Growth

In today’s multi-platform digital ecosystem, cross-promotion stands out as a strategic growth lever that seamlessly connects your mobile apps and web platforms. By leveraging one platform to boost engagement and conversions on another within your product ecosystem, cross-promotion maximizes user touchpoints, reduces reliance on costly paid acquisition, and strengthens overall brand loyalty.

A well-executed cross-promotion strategy guides users effortlessly between app and web, creating a unified experience that not only increases lifetime value but also encourages adoption across multiple channels. Additionally, integrating user behavior data from both platforms unlocks richer insights, enabling smarter personalization and more targeted marketing campaigns.

However, successful implementation demands careful technical planning to avoid performance degradation or disrupting the user experience. Prioritizing cross-promotion as a core growth initiative empowers your business to capitalize on existing users efficiently and sustainably.


What Are Cross-Promotion Strategies? A Practical Definition with Key Components

Cross-promotion strategies refer to coordinated marketing and technical initiatives designed to encourage users to engage with multiple related platforms or products you own. For software teams managing both mobile and web, this means enabling smooth transitions and consistent experiences through features like embedded links, notifications, or integrated workflows.

Core Elements of Effective Cross-Promotion

Element Description
Targeted Messaging Personalized prompts based on user context and behavior that increase relevance and conversion.
Seamless User Experience Minimizing friction when switching platforms by maintaining context and session continuity.
Data Synchronization Sharing user preferences and states across platforms to ensure consistency and personalization.
Performance Optimization Designing implementations that maintain fast loading speeds and responsiveness across devices.

Understanding these pillars helps software teams build technically sound, user-friendly cross-promotion features that drive engagement and retention.


Proven Cross-Promotion Strategies to Maximize User Engagement

To build a robust cross-promotion framework, implement a combination of these proven strategies, each addressing a unique touchpoint in the user journey:

  1. Deep Linking with Contextual Parameters
  2. In-App and In-Web Notifications
  3. Single Sign-On (SSO) Across Platforms
  4. Cross-Platform Onboarding Flows
  5. Shared User Profile and Preferences Synchronization
  6. Exclusive Platform-Specific Offers
  7. Embedded Widgets or Mini-Apps
  8. Automated Email and Push Campaigns

Together, these tactics create a cohesive ecosystem that encourages users to explore and engage with your offerings across both app and web.


How to Implement Cross-Promotion Strategies Effectively: Step-by-Step Guide

1. Deep Linking with Contextual Parameters: Drive Users Directly Where You Want Them

Deep linking enables URLs to open specific pages or states within your app or website, often carrying additional context to personalize the experience.

Implementation Steps:

  • Utilize Universal Links (iOS) and App Links (Android) to open your app directly from web links or notifications.
  • Append query parameters encoding user state, campaign codes, or promotion details.
  • On the receiving platform, parse these parameters to dynamically customize landing content.
  • Example: A web user clicks a link that opens the app directly to a product page with a discount automatically applied.

Recommended Tools:

  • Branch.io — advanced deep linking with detailed analytics and context passing.
  • Firebase Dynamic Links — a free, scalable solution integrated with Firebase services.

2. In-App and In-Web Notifications: Engage Users Across Platforms

Notifications serve as timely alerts or banners within apps or browsers to proactively drive user actions.

Implementation Steps:

  • Use push notification services like Firebase Cloud Messaging or OneSignal for mobile and web.
  • Employ lightweight banner libraries such as Notyf or Toastify for in-app web notifications.
  • Trigger notifications based on user inactivity, feature discovery, or milestone achievements.
  • Load notifications asynchronously to avoid UI lag and keep them non-intrusive.

Business Impact: Well-timed notifications nudge users to try features on the alternate platform, significantly increasing cross-platform adoption.


3. Single Sign-On (SSO) Across Platforms: Simplify User Access

SSO allows users to authenticate once and access multiple platforms without repeated logins, reducing friction and improving retention.

Implementation Steps:

  • Implement standardized protocols such as OAuth 2.0 or OpenID Connect.
  • Choose identity providers like Auth0, Okta, or AWS Cognito that support both mobile and web.
  • Securely synchronize session tokens while respecting platform-specific security constraints.

Example: After logging into your mobile app, the user can immediately access the web platform without re-entering credentials.


4. Cross-Platform User Onboarding Flows: Guide Users to Discover Your Ecosystem

Effective onboarding introduces users to features on both platforms and encourages multi-channel engagement.

Implementation Steps:

  • Detect first-time users on either platform.
  • Present clear calls-to-action (CTAs) prompting users to download or open the alternate platform.
  • Track onboarding completion and feature adoption rates to optimize messaging continuously.

Tip: Use onboarding tools like Appcues or Userpilot to create personalized onboarding experiences with minimal engineering effort.


5. Shared User Profile and Preferences Synchronization: Deliver a Consistent Experience Everywhere

A unified user profile ensures preferences and settings persist across platforms, enhancing user satisfaction.

Implementation Steps:

  • Store user profiles in a centralized backend accessible by both app and web.
  • Employ real-time sync technologies such as Firebase Realtime Database, AWS AppSync, or Hasura GraphQL.
  • Implement conflict resolution to handle concurrent updates gracefully.

Example: Notification preferences or theme settings update instantly on both app and web, maintaining consistency.


6. Exclusive Platform-Specific Offers: Incentivize Cross-Platform Exploration

Tailored offers exclusive to either app or web encourage users to engage with both platforms.

Implementation Steps:

  • Design segmented marketing campaigns with platform-exclusive deals.
  • Detect user platform via backend logic to serve targeted offers.
  • Measure redemption rates to evaluate campaign effectiveness.

Outcome: Exclusive offers drive cross-platform retention and increase overall engagement.


7. Embedded Widgets or Mini-Apps: Integrate Interactive Elements Across Platforms

Embedding interactive components from one platform into another enhances engagement without forcing users to switch contexts.

Implementation Steps:

  • Use micro frontend architectures or SDKs to embed widgets seamlessly.
  • Example: Embed a web-based chat widget inside the mobile app via optimized WebView.
  • Load widgets asynchronously to preserve app and web performance.

Recommended Tools:

  • Bit.dev for component sharing and micro frontends.
  • React Micro Frontends or custom Web Components for modular embedding.

8. Automated Email and Push Campaigns: Personalize Outreach to Bridge Platforms

Automated campaigns target users based on behavior to encourage cross-platform adoption.

Implementation Steps:

  • Analyze user behavior with platforms like Mixpanel or Amplitude to identify gaps.
  • Use marketing automation tools such as Braze, Iterable, or Customer.io for personalized messaging.
  • Include direct deep links or CTAs to facilitate quick access to the alternate platform.

Example: Send an email to mobile-only users promoting a web-exclusive feature with a direct link.


Incorporating User Feedback for Continuous Improvement

Validating cross-promotion challenges and measuring solution effectiveness benefit greatly from gathering actionable customer insights. Tools like Zigpoll, Typeform, or SurveyMonkey enable real-time feedback collection at various touchpoints. For example, after identifying a user drop-off issue, you might validate this challenge using embedded surveys within onboarding flows or post-notification prompts.

During implementation, combining analytics with platforms such as Zigpoll helps capture nuanced customer insights that quantitative data alone might miss. Ongoing success monitoring can be enhanced by integrating dashboard tools with survey platforms to track sentiment and satisfaction trends.

Embedding lightweight surveys from tools like Zigpoll within your cross-promotion ecosystem allows you to iterate faster based on actual user preferences and pain points, ultimately driving better business outcomes.


Measuring the Success of Your Cross-Promotion Efforts: Key Metrics and Methods

Strategy Key Metrics How to Measure
Deep Linking Click-through rate, conversions Link click tracking and app/web landing analytics
In-App/In-Web Notifications Open rate, engagement Notification platform dashboards
Single Sign-On (SSO) Login success, session duration Authentication logs and retention data
Onboarding Flows Completion rate, feature adoption Event tracking within onboarding tools
Profile Sync Sync success rate, data consistency API logs and user feedback (tools like Zigpoll work well here)
Exclusive Offers Redemption rate, incremental revenue Coupon tracking and sales analytics
Embedded Widgets Load time, interaction rate Performance monitoring and user analytics
Automated Campaigns Open rate, click-through rate, conversions Campaign analytics dashboards

Regularly monitoring these metrics allows you to optimize your cross-promotion strategies and focus resources on the highest-impact initiatives.


Top Tools to Enhance Cross-Promotion Implementation

Strategy Recommended Tools Business Impact
Deep Linking Branch.io, Firebase Dynamic Links, Adjust Deliver context-aware links that boost conversions
Notifications Firebase Cloud Messaging, OneSignal, Airship Increase engagement with personalized alerts
Single Sign-On (SSO) Auth0, Okta, AWS Cognito Reduce login friction and improve retention
Onboarding Flows Appcues, WalkMe, Userpilot Accelerate feature adoption with guided experiences
Profile Sync Firebase Realtime Database, AWS AppSync, Hasura Ensure consistent user experience across devices
Exclusive Offers Braze, Iterable, Leanplum Drive cross-platform adoption with targeted incentives
Embedded Widgets React Micro Frontends, Web Components, Bit.dev Enhance engagement with integrated interactive elements
Automated Campaigns Braze, Iterable, Customer.io Automate messaging to increase conversions

For capturing user feedback on cross-platform engagement, platforms such as Zigpoll integrate naturally alongside these tools, providing real-time survey capabilities that inform iterative improvements without disrupting the user experience.


Prioritizing Cross-Promotion Initiatives for Maximum ROI

To achieve the greatest impact with your cross-promotion efforts, follow this prioritized approach:

  1. Map User Journeys: Identify where users drop off or underutilize the alternate platform.
  2. Start with Low-Friction Wins: Launch deep linking and simple notification campaigns to test responsiveness quickly.
  3. Establish Unified Identity and Data Sync: Build a centralized user profile system to enable personalized, seamless experiences.
  4. Focus on Onboarding and Exclusive Offers: Drive initial cross-platform adoption with measurable incentives.
  5. Measure and Iterate: Use analytics and user feedback tools like Zigpoll to optimize messaging and targeting.
  6. Monitor Performance Impact: Ensure cross-promotion features don’t degrade app or web speed.

Cross-Promotion Implementation Checklist

  • Define clear goals and KPIs for cross-promotion
  • Implement deep linking with contextual parameters
  • Set up cross-platform Single Sign-On (SSO)
  • Develop notification frameworks for app and web
  • Create shared user data models with real-time synchronization
  • Design onboarding flows promoting both platforms
  • Launch exclusive offers targeting platform-specific users
  • Embed interactive widgets where relevant
  • Automate behavior-triggered email and push campaigns
  • Integrate Zigpoll or similar tools for capturing user feedback
  • Monitor performance and engagement metrics continuously
  • Plan regular iteration cycles based on data insights

Getting Started with Cross-Promotion: A Practical Roadmap

  1. Audit Current Platforms: Identify existing cross-promotion points and gaps to prioritize efforts.
  2. Select a Pilot Strategy: Start with approachable tactics like deep linking or notifications to gain quick wins.
  3. Choose Compatible Tools: Align tool choices with your tech stack and business goals for smooth integration.
  4. Develop and Deploy: Build with performance and user experience as top priorities.
  5. Collect Data and Feedback: Use analytics and embedded surveys (e.g., tools like Zigpoll) to capture user insights.
  6. Analyze and Optimize: Refine strategies based on behavior and feedback data.
  7. Scale Gradually: Expand to additional cross-promotion tactics after validating initial success.

FAQ: Common Questions About Cross-Promotion Implementation

How do I technically implement cross-promotion without slowing down my app or website?

Load promotional elements asynchronously and minimize third-party scripts. Employ lazy loading for banners and widgets. Use performance monitoring tools like Google Lighthouse or Firebase Performance Monitoring to identify and address bottlenecks early.

What is the best way to keep user data synchronized between app and web?

Use a centralized backend API with real-time synchronization protocols such as WebSockets or Firebase Realtime Database. Implement conflict resolution to manage concurrent updates and maintain data consistency.

Can I use the same authentication system for both platforms?

Yes. Single Sign-On (SSO) using OAuth 2.0 or OpenID Connect enables seamless, secure login across mobile and web platforms.

How do I measure the success of cross-promotion campaigns?

Track key metrics such as click-through rates, conversion rates, retention, and feature adoption using analytics platforms. Attribute revenue uplift or engagement increases directly to your cross-promotion tactics.

What tools help gather user feedback on cross-promotion effectiveness?

Tools like Zigpoll, Typeform, or SurveyMonkey provide lightweight, embeddable surveys for both mobile and web environments. Including platforms such as Zigpoll allows you to capture real-time user sentiment and make data-driven improvements.


Expected Outcomes from Effective Cross-Promotion

  • 20-40% increase in cross-platform engagement driven by targeted deep linking and notifications.
  • 15-25% improvement in retention through unified onboarding and synchronized user profiles.
  • Up to 30% reduction in acquisition costs as existing users organically adopt alternate platforms.
  • Enhanced user satisfaction and lifetime value via seamless experiences and personalized offers.
  • Data-driven optimization cycles powered by integrated analytics and user feedback loops.

By implementing these strategies, software teams can efficiently grow and engage users across mobile and web platforms—without compromising performance or user experience.


Unlock the full potential of your user base by strategically integrating cross-promotion features today. Start small, measure impact, and scale confidently using tools like Branch.io for deep linking and platforms such as Zigpoll for real-time user insights. Your cross-platform growth journey begins with thoughtful planning and execution.

Start surveying for free.

Try our no-code surveys that visitors actually answer.

Questions or Feedback?

We are always ready to hear from you.